Overview

Meter delivers reliable, secure, and scalable internet, Wi‑Fi, and cellular connectivity to enterprise customers via a unified networking stack that spans hardware, firmware, software, deployment operations, and support. The company builds and operates its own networking infrastructure end-to-end and offers it as a predictable monthly service that scales from branch offices and warehouses to large campuses and data centers. Meter counts customers such as Bridgewater, Lyft, and Reddit and expands distribution through channel partners including CDW, Microsoft, and WWT. The firm positions itself to meet growing global internet demand and says it aims to be the last networking company the world ever needs. Meter is headquartered in San Francisco. The company recently closed a $170 million Series C, strengthening its financial position for continued product and deployment expansion. Meter builds internet infrastructure for businesses via a Network-as-a-Service (NaaS) solution that combines proprietary hardware, firmware, and software. Its cloud-managed dashboard acts as a digital twin for routing, switching, wireless, security, DNS security, VPN, and SD-WAN, enabling network deployment and management. Meter streamlines end-to-end operations including ISP procurement, site surveys, network design, deployment, and hardware upgrades to reduce overhead and simplify scaling. Customers can schedule maintenance, fine-tune configurations, and obtain a holistic view of their network through Meter’s vertically integrated approach.
